IBM MCGA Gate Array Reverse Engineering

IBM MCGA Gate Array Reverse Engineering IBM's MCGA (Multi-Color Graphics Array) is a low-cost video chipset introduced with the PS/2 models 25 and 30. The Epson Equity 1e uses MCGA compatible video but does not use the same chips. The IBM chipset consists of the memory controller gate array and the video formatter gate array.
